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1616219 869 19765 06 1801
8653517261 837167
8653517261 837167
691 53520108491 15
All about undefined
Interested in learning more?
8653517261 837167
691 53520108491 15
See more
7947 423516580 459738
2576402 1595 4083235322
See more
66881 456 5761
6954 911 04 85
See more